| 01/01/2018 |
OSA scouting updated ratings (potential): Stuff: 2 (2); Movement: 3 (3); Control: 1 (5). |
| 03/01/2018 |
Drafted in the 2018 first-year player draft (Round 5, Pick 9, 138th overall pick) by the San Francisco SeaWolves, out of high school (Gateway; Monroeville, PA). |
| 03/06/2018 |
Signed a minor league contract with the San Francisco SeaWolves organization with a signing bonus of $150,000. |
| 08/16/2018 |
Injured (tender shoulder), day-to-day for 6 days. |
| 01/01/2019 |
OSA scouting updated ratings (potential): Stuff: 2 (2); Movement: 3 (3); Control: 2 (5). |
| 06/02/2019 |
Injured (hamstring strain), out for 4 weeks. |
| 09/17/2019 |
Injured (mild hamstring strain), out for 2 weeks. |
| 01/01/2020 |
OSA scouting updated ratings (potential): Stuff: 2 (2); Movement: 3 (3); Control: 3 (5). |
| 05/10/2020 |
Injured (sprained ankle), day-to-day for 3 days. |
| 08/06/2020 |
Injured (sore ankle), day-to-day for 3 days. |
| 08/17/2020 |
Injured (mild oblique strain), day-to-day for 4 days. |
| 01/01/2021 |
OSA scouting updated ratings (potential): Stuff: 3 (3); Movement: 3 (3); Control: 3 (5). |
| 06/20/2021 |
Was selected to the 2021 Eastern League All-Star Game. |
| 07/01/2021 |
Wins the EL EL Pitcher of the Month Award. |
| 01/01/2022 |
OSA scouting updated ratings (potential): Stuff: 2 (2); Movement: 3 (3); Control: 3 (5). |
| 08/01/2022 |
Wins the EL EL Pitcher of the Month Award. |
| 01/01/2023 |
OSA scouting updated ratings (potential): Stuff: 3 (3); Movement: 3 (3); Control: 4 (5). |
| 04/30/2023 |
Injured (mild oblique strain), day-to-day for 5 days. |
| 08/22/2023 |
Injured (tender shoulder), day-to-day for 4 days. |
| 10/06/2023 |
Injured (flu-like symptoms), day-to-day for 1 day. |
| 10/13/2023 |
Won the 2023 Eastern League EL Championship with the Portland Skybirds! |
| 01/01/2024 |
OSA scouting updated ratings (potential): Stuff: 3 (3); Movement: 3 (3); Control: 4 (5). |